The concept of supply and demand is often called the heart and soul of economics. Understanding how supply and demand affect the economy helps us recognize economics everywhere in our daily lives. This infographic highlights basic concepts such as the laws of supply and demand, changes in demand and supply versus changes in the quantity demanded and the quantity supplied, the determinants of demand and supply, and market equilibrium.
